when you have unleaded fuel in the carb, a layer of chewing gum will form on the surface [just like boiled milk etc.] and the fuel will not evaporate.
When you are not going to use the bike for a few weeks you can close the fuel cock about 1 km before you get home so the carb is empty. Now you can try to drain the carb and then start.
